A Sydney teenager who shot to internet fame thanks to his distinctive mullet is suing a number of media outlets for defamation for exposing him to ridicule.

Ali Ziggi Mosslmani was photographed at an 18th birthday party, and when the photographer posted the photo on Facebook it was quickly picked up, and turned into internet memes.

Media lawyer Justin Quill explained to Ross and John Mr Mosslmani's legal bid, admitting it was an "unusual" case.

"I was reading the judgement this morning and I just had to laugh..."
